Picoliter to Teraliter Conversion Formula

One Picoliter is equal to 1e-24 Teraliter.

Formula: 1 pL = 1e-24 TL

What is Volume?

Volume is the measurement of the three-dimensional space occupied by a substance, object, or container. The SI derived unit of volume is the cubic meter (m³), while the liter (L)—defined as exactly 1 cubic decimeter (1 dm³ = 0.001 m³)—is the most widely used metric unit for measuring liquids. The milliliter (mL) is equal to exactly 1 cubic centimeter (1 cm³) and is commonly used for beverages, medicines, laboratory samples, and food products.

Different countries and industries use different volume units depending on local standards and applications. In addition to metric units such as the liter, milliliter, and cubic meter, the US and Imperial systems use units including the fluid ounce (fl oz), cup, pint, quart, and gallon. Since the US gallon (3.785411784 L) and the Imperial gallon (4.54609 L) are different units, accurate conversion is essential for cooking, engineering, manufacturing, scientific research, trade, and international product labeling. What is Picoliter?

About Picoliter

The picoliter (pL) is a metric unit of volume equal to one-trillionth of a liter. It is widely used in cell biology, hematology, nanotechnology, and microfluidics where tiny liquid volumes are measured. Picoliters are often used to describe the volume of individual cells, microscopic droplets, and highly specialized laboratory samples. Understanding picoliter conversions helps researchers work accurately with extremely small-scale biological and chemical measurements.
